PHP(Hypertext Preprocessor,超文本预处理器)是一种开源的服务器端脚本语言,主要用于网页开发,它可以嵌入HTML中使用。PHP通常用于创建动态网页和应用程序,特别适用于与数据库(如MySQL、PostgreSQL等)交互。PHP语言的特点是简单易学,功能强大,广泛应用于网站后端开发。
PHP在服务器上运行,当用户请求一个PHP页面时,服务器会解析该页面中的PHP代码,将其与HTML混合,然后生成一个普通的HTML页面返回给用户。这个过程对用户是透明的,用户看到的是最终的HTML页面。
PHP的流行程度很高,它支持多种操作系统,如Windows、Linux、macOS等,并且与多种Web服务器软件兼容,如Apache、Nginx等。此外,PHP拥有庞大的社区和丰富的库和框架,如Laravel、Symfony、ThinkPHP等,这些资源可以帮助开发者更高效地开发网站和应用。
什么是PHP?
PHP,全称为PHP: Hypertext Preprocessor,是一种广泛使用的开源脚本语言,主要用于服务器端编程,尤其适用于Web开发。它能够嵌入HTML中,生成动态网页内容,并支持多种数据库系统,如MySQL、PostgreSQL和SQLite等。
PHP的历史与发展
PHP最初由Rasmus Lerdorf于1995年创建,最初目的是为了记录他的在线简历信息。随着功能的不断扩展,PHP逐渐演变成一种完整的服务器端脚本语言。它不仅能够处理动态网页内容生成,还能够与多种数据库系统进行交互,为Web开发提供了强大的支持。
PHP的发展历程中,许多知名的开源项目都采用了PHP作为后端语言,如WordPress、Drupal和Joomla等。这些项目的成功也进一步推动了PHP的普及和发展。
PHP的特点
PHP具有以下特点:
开源:PHP是开源软件,用户可以免费使用、修改和分发PHP代码。
跨平台:PHP可以在多种操作系统上运行,如Windows、Linux和macOS等。
易于学习:PHP的语法结构简单,易于上手,适合初学者学习。
强大的数据库支持:PHP支持多种数据库系统,方便开发者进行数据操作。
丰富的函数库:PHP提供了大量的内置函数,简化了常见任务的实现。
良好的社区支持:PHP拥有庞大的开发者社区,遇到问题时可以轻松找到解决方案。
PHP的语法结构
PHP代码通常嵌入在HTML中,基本语法结构如下: